Board of Apollo Tyres recommends Final Dividend
Of Rs.3.25 per share
Apollo Tyres announced that the Board of Directors of the Company at its meeting held on 12 May 2022, has recommended a Final dividend of Rs.3.25 per share (i.e.325%), subject to the approval of the shareholders.
